Aqui você ganha pontos (Xiglute Points) em tudo que faz na rede social e trocar por produtos ou sacar o valorSee full list on paymentcloudinc.com There are two ways to get your money out of your Venmo account: Instant transfer to your eligible bank account or debit card. This type of transfer incurs a 1.75% fee (a minimum fee of $0.25 and a maximum fee of $25 is deducted from the transfer amount for each transfer) and typically arrives within 30 minutes. In most cases, extra attention to detail, reviewing your information, or even simply checking your internet connection can resolve the underlying issue.It typically takes 30 days for us to dispute the chargeback, and it may take the Sender’s card company up to 75 days to resolve a chargeback and come to a final decision. A chargeback isn’t the same as a dispute filed directly with Venmo. The chargeback process is initiated outside of Venmo, between the card issuer and their cardholder.The payment has triggered one of Venmo's automated security flags If you're making a payment funded by a bank account, credit card, or debit card, reach out to your bank or card issuer directly (the fastest way to reach them is by calling the number on the back of your card).Venmo may decline your first attempt at using Venmo if you fail to verify your account. Before making a payment, confirm that you have sufficient funds in your Venmo balance or linked bank account. 2.Otherwise, it will be funded by your preferred payment method. Here's an example: You have $10 in your Venmo balance and pay a friend $12. In this case, the entire $12 would be charged to your preferred payment method. Taking back a pending payment means that the money will be sent back to your original funding source. If you used a bank account or card, the money will be returned there. If you used your Venmo balance to fund the payment, the amount should be reflected in your balance. For payments reversed back to a bank account, the funds should be ... There is an issue with a payment from your Venmo account. In good news, the receiver got the money, but we weren’t able to get the funds from your bank account. Because we couldn’t get the money from your bank, your Venmo account now has a negative balance, and your Venmo account is frozen.Saf. 19, 1444 AH ... Payment Information Was Incorrect ...
